Guest kam187 Posted October 29, 2009 Report Posted October 29, 2009 We're working on a new ultra light rom that uses a very small kernel (loads of uneeded default stuff removed), some vm cache tweaks, NPS processes killed, and we're also working on getting more memory back from the shared baseband memory. I won't spoil it by saying what the total memory size is now, but it should run much faster. I think the force close problems are caused by the way the vmcache is tuned right now. When the memory gets low processes seem to crash sometimes or take a long time to fully load. This shouldnt happen with the new config. I could give you some tweaks to reset the vm cache stuff, but you'd need to execute them manually through adb every time unless you built a new boot img. I havn't seen the sms problem at all myself, and I get ALOT of sms's a day. Its possible its an issue with handsent or again to do with memory resources running out. Its hard to be sure.
